The conference took place in Belgrad on April 23–26 2014.

Participated representatives from 21 countries — scientists, historians and philosophers, leaders of the member organizations of the IAC (15 countries) from Europe, Asia, Middle East and vice-presidents of the IAC, the leaders of the three major international organizations: President of the International Association of Economic and Social Councils and similar Institutions Yevgeny Velikhov, President of the International Association of United Nations Peace keepers"Soldiers of Peace"and the President of the French National Federation of participants of foreign operations Mr. Laurent Attar-Bayrou(France),Vice-President of the World Federationof veterans Mr. Dan Vigo Bergtun(Norway)as well as president of the Academy of Military Sciences, Army General Mahmoud GAREEV(Russia),Secretary of the Council of Defense Ministers of the CIS member states, Lieutenant-General Alexander Sinaiskiy.

For the first time in the events of the IAC took part delegations from organizations of reservists and retired officers from Albania, Romania and Turkey, with which the Secretariat IAC has set the first point of contact.

The conference participants adopted Appeal to Heads of State and governments, public, veterans, youth organizations, the international community. It emphasizes that «the First World War became a global tragedy that claimed the lives of many millions of people. In military operation shave raised more than 70 million people, killed more than 17 million people and wounded about 20 million soldiers and officers, civilian casualties amounted to more than11 million people, which led to immeasurable social and economic consequences and human suffering».

The Appeal Conference participants noted that in the present era of globalization has given mankind a lot of progress, but did not solve the many socio-economic problems and is fraught with numerous security threats- ecological, economic, energy, social and others. Today, there is still a threat to world peaceand security- from inter-ethnic and inter-religious extremism and confrontation, to manifestations of acts of international terrorism, up to large-scale wars.
